Demolition Debris Removal in Auburn, CA
Demolition debris removal services provide a convenient solution for homeowners undertaking renovation, remodeling, or demolition projects. This service involves the collection, hauling, and proper disposal of debris resulting from tearing down structures, removing old fixtures, or clearing out construction waste. Projects that typically require this service include kitchen or bathroom remodels, garage or shed demolitions, and larger renovation efforts that generate significant debris. Property owners often want to understand what types of materials are accepted, the process for scheduling pickups, and any preparation needed before debris removal can begin.
Before requesting demolition debris removal, property owners should consider the volume and type of debris generated to ensure the service can accommodate their needs. It is helpful to know if any hazardous materials, such as asbestos or paint, are involved, as these may require special handling or separate disposal procedures. Clarifying whether the service includes loading and cleanup can also assist in planning the project timeline. Overall, understanding the scope of debris, disposal options, and any restrictions can streamline the process and ensure that the project proceeds smoothly.

Demolition Debris Removal Questions
What types of debris are removed during demolition debris removal? Common debris includes concrete, wood, drywall, metals, and other materials from demolition projects.
Is demolition debris removal necessary after a demolition project? Yes, removing debris helps clear the site and prepares it for future use or construction.
What should property owners know before scheduling debris removal? It's important to identify the volume and type of debris to ensure proper disposal methods are used.
Can demolition debris be recycled or reused? Some materials, like metals and certain woods, can often be recycled or repurposed during debris removal.
